Couple of questions regarding clear corners (I had them on my 2001, and just got them for my 2k2)
They always used to get condensation in them - will any silicone sealant work to keep it out? I just put it between the lens and the plastic backing, right?
Also, should I take the rubber bits off of the back of my current ones and transfer them to the rear clears, which don't seem to have them?
One more: I want my bulbs to shine through red - but last time they only came through pink. Which looked awful, among other things. Is there any way to make sure they look red? Any bulb suggestions? also, bulbs are 194s, right?

I've not had any issues with condensation, so not sure a true "fix" for that. In regards to the bulbs, I've heard that 7 and 9 LED's are good, but they all will look pink-ish no matter what.
Silicone before you install them. Haven't had any problems w/mine after a couple years. As far as bulbs, I stay away from LED b/c they burned out really quickly for some reason. My rears burned out ever 2 months. The front burned out every month. After 6mox. of this, I got fed up. Also, the Red will always look pink except when it's completely dark out.
Right now I'm running chrome ambers in the frotn bumpers and no bulbs in the rear. Still debating what to do in the rear.
